Woodville is a moderate growth suburb in Port Stephens, NSW 2321, about 139km from Sydney CBD. Its median house price of $1.32M is around the same as the NSW average. The suburb has 1 school, a transport score of 41/100, and is about 29km inland. Woodville has an overall score of 37/100, based on transport, liveability and education. Suburb-level crime data isn't available for a safety score here.
